Unfortunately, your local Home Depot might not participate in the Penske partnership, so you won’t be able to get a Penske truck there. However, there are over 2,000 Home Depot locations in the US, so there’s a good chance you can find a nearby location with Penske trucks. Penske trucks rented from Home Depot come with all of Penske’s coverage options, including things like roadside assistance, damage waivers, and liability coverage. Home Depot doesn’t have coverage plans for its local truck rentals. To rent a truck, you must be 21 years old and have proof of your own insurance. We recommend that you call your auto insurance company to make sure your policy applies to moving truck rentals. Keep in mind that this only applies to Load ‘N Go rentals, not Penske trucks rented through Home Depot. Every Penske moving truck comes with a $1.29/mile rate for local moves, though Penske does offer unlimited mileage for one-way rentals.

When renting a Load ‘N Go truck, you’ll need to book your rental at the store’s Tool and Truck Rental Department that’s usually located at the back of the store. We checked a couple of local Home Depot stores for trucks of different sizes and found a low inventory. There was one flatbed left, one van and zero box trucks available.
